The Friends of Oberlin Village are presenting the 1st Annual Oberlin Village Heritage 5K Run/Walk and Pop-Up Museum on Saturday, June 18th, 2022, at Harvey Hill at Dix Park. The funds raised will help support Friends of Oberlin Village in raising public awareness and preserving Oberlin's rich history, contributions and achievements.
